Ingredients
Scale
- 2 lbs beef chuck roast, diced
- 2 medium yellow onions, chopped
- 4 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 cup bell peppers (red and green), chopped
- 2 medium carrots, sliced
- 2 tbsp tomato paste
- 4 cups low-sodium beef broth
- 2 tbsp smoked paprika
- 1 tsp dried thyme
- 2 bay leaves
- Salt and pepper to taste
- 2 tbsp canola oil
Instructions
- Heat canola oil in a large pot over medium-high heat. Sear diced beef in batches until browned on all sides (about 5 minutes).
- Remove the beef and sauté onions and garlic until translucent (3-4 minutes).
- Add bell peppers and carrots; cook for about 5 minutes.
- Stir in tomato paste, smoked paprika, thyme, bay leaves, salt, and pepper; cook for another minute.
- Gradually add beef broth, scraping up any brown bits from the pot.
- Return the seared beef to the pot, cover partially, and simmer on low heat for 1.5 to 2 hours until tender.
